Windsor Public School Student Leaders Celebrate 150 Years of Their School

Windsor Public School student leaders have hosted an assembly with alumni and government guests to celebrate 150 years since their school was founded.

The day included items and speeches by students and a cake cut by the student leaders and family member of the school founder using the trowel that was used to lay the first stone for the school.

Principal Mike Watson said, “The students loved it and the student leaders were excellent. For their role as student leaders finishing Year Six in a special year like this and leading the assembly, they couldn’t have had a better day.”
